Pop Poetry: Reflection
February 3, 2021
I used to have a mirror in my room
that was just shorter than I am
Five Feet of silver
And when I stood back
There was Five and a half Feet of nothing
Right in front of me
Someone else might have been happy with my nothing.
I love mirrors, because,
They can’t lie to you like people can, but,
I hate reflections, because the more you look at something
The more dull it becomes
And I have grown larger than my mirror but my image has shrunk within my reflection
